
Chinese Style Sweet and Sour Pork
Servings: 4
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 20 minutes
Total Time: 35 minutes
Ingredients:
- 1 pound Pork loin
- 1 teaspoon Salt
- 1 teaspoon Pepper
- 0.5 cup Cornstarch
- 1 whole Egg
- enough for deep frying Vegetable oil
- 0.5 cup Ketchup
- 0.25 cup White vinegar
- 0.25 cup Sugar
- 2 tablespoons Soy sauce
- 1 cup Pineapple chunks
- 1 whole Green bell pepper
- 1 whole Red bell pepper
- 1 whole Yellow Onion
Instructions:
- Cut pork loin into bite size pieces and season with salt and pepper
- Dip the pork pieces in beaten egg, followed by cornstarch
- Deep fry the pork pieces in hot oil until golden brown. Set aside
- In a separate pan, mix ketchup, vinegar, sugar and soy sauce and bring to boil
- Add the pineapple chunks, bell peppers and onion to the sauce, simmer until tender
- Add the fried pork to the sauce and mix until every piece is coated
- Serve your Chinese style sweet and sour pork with white rice or noodles for a comforting snack time
